We are very grateful to share that Guru Maharaj (HH Romapada Swami) has been making encouraging progress since his stroke a week ago and is now continuing his recovery outside the hospital. He is slowly gaining strength and energy, and we are seeing gradual improvement.

While Maharaj is able to speak and communicate, the stroke affected some of the brain functions that help us take in what we hear, understand and organize information, connect thoughts and meanings, and formulate an appropriate response. His speech therapy is therefore helping his brain rebuild these abilities—not simply teaching him how to speak, but helping the different aspects of communication and understanding work together smoothly again.

At times, this means that Maharaj may need a little more time to process what is being communicated, organize his thoughts, or find the words he wants to express. These abilities are improving, but they will require time, patience and ongoing speech therapy.

Recovery from a stroke is a gradual process, but what is most encouraging is the progress Maharaj has made over this past week. By Krishna’s mercy, we pray that this progress will continue steadily in the days and weeks ahead.

Maharaj is very eager to resume his service, and that eagerness remains as strong as ever. For now, however, he is embracing this period of recovery with patience, giving his body and mind the time they need to heal and regain their strength.

Krishna is described as Mayin — the wielder of Māyā. Māyā is His prakṛti, His creative power, His three‑guṇa energy that manifests the universe and simultaneously veils His true nature. In the Śvetāśvatara Upaniṣad (4.9–10), prakṛti is called Māyā, and the Lord is the one who wields her expanded energy. This means:

Krishna is the source. Māyā is His expansion, His energy, His instrument. The world of names and forms is the projection of that energy.

PROCESS OF CREATION

MĀRKAṆḌEYA PURĀṆA by Kṛṣṇa Dvaipāyana Vyāsadeva

Chapter 45

Krauṣṭuki said, “O illustrious one! You have described creation to me, but the account has been extremely brief. O brāhmaṇa! Tell me in detail about the creation of gods and others.”

Mārkaṇḍeya replied, “O brāhmaṇa! Creation depends on the good and bad deeds one has performed earlier. At the time of destruction, everything is withdrawn. Beings are not freed. O brāhmaṇa! Brahmā made up his mind to create four kinds of beings, beginning with gods and ending with inanimate objects. These four are gods, asuras, ancestors and humans. Wishing to create, Prajāpati united with the water and a small bit of tamas was created. As he desired to create, asuras were thus first generated from his thighs. He abandoned that body, which was infused with the subtle element of tamas. Thus cast aside, night was instantly generated from this form.

“Desiring to create, he created another form and was delighted with it. Infused with sattva, the gods were generated from his mouth. The lord, the lord of beings, cast aside that body too. Thus cast aside, day was created from this sattva. 

He assumed another form that consisted of the subtle element of sattva. When he thought of himself as an ancestor, the ancestors were generated from this. Having created the ancestors, the lord cast aside this form too. Thus cast aside, sandhyā, the intervening period between day and night, was created from this.

“The lord then created another body, consisting of the subtle element of rajas. Infused with the subtle element of rajas, humans were generated from this. Having created humans, the lord cast aside this body too. This resulted in the creation of moonlight, seen at the end of the night and the beginning of the day. O brāhmaṇa! These are known as the bodies of the intelligent god of gods—night, day, sandhyā and moonlight.

“Moonlight, sandhyā and day—these three originated from the subtle element of sattva. Night originated from the subtle element of tamas and therefore has an excess of darkness. That is the reason why the gods are powerful during the day and the asuras are powerful during the night. 

Humans are powerful during moonlight and the ancestors during sandhyā. Since they are powerful during these respective periods, there is no doubt that adversaries cannot assail them then. When a contrary period ensues, they accordingly head towards calamity. Moonlight, night, day and sandhyā—these are the lord’s four forms. 

These are Brahmā’s forms, generated from the three guṇas.

“After Brahmā had created these four forms, Prajāpati was filled with hunger and thirst and created another form during the night. It was full of rajas and tamas. In that darkness, filled with hunger and thirst, the illustrious Aja created it.[530] He created malformed and bearded creatures who started to eat this body. Some said, ‘We will protect it,’ and they became rākṣasas.[531] O brāhmaṇa! Others said, ‘We will eat it,’ and they became yakṣas.[532]

“On witnessing this unpleasant sight, the creator’s hair started to fall from his head. When the hair fell from Brahmā’s head, it became inferior species. Since they writhed around, they became sarpas. [533] Since they are inferior, they are also known as ahis. [534] Seeing these snakes, he was filled with rage, and creatures that were angry and cruel resulted. These were tawny in complexion and fierce. These were beings that ate flesh.

“When he meditated on the earth, gandharvas were created. Since they were born from speech, they are known as gandharvas.[535] After the lord created eight classes of devas,[536] he created other things from his body—animals and birds. Goats were created from his mouth and sheep from his breasts. Brahmā created cattle from his sides. Horses, elephants, asses, hares, deer, camels, mules and many others were born from his feet. Herbs, fruits and roots were created from his body hair.

“In this way, creating animals and herbs, the lord performed a sacrifice. This was at the beginning of the kalpa, at the start of Tretā-yuga. Cows, goats, buffaloes, sheep, horses, mules and donkeys—these are known as domesticated animals. Hear about the ones that are from the forest. As the fifth category, these are predatory creatures, cloven-hoofed animals, elephants, monkeys and birds. [537] 

Animals that dwell in water are the sixth class and reptiles the seventh.

“From the mouth towards the east, he created the gāyatrī, the tṛca, the trivṛt-sāman, the rathantara and the agniṣṭoma sacrifice.[538] From the mouth towards the south, he created the hymns of the Yajur Veda, the triṣṭubh metre, the fifteen stomas, the bṛhat-sāman and the uktha.[539] From the mouth towards the west, he created the Sāma Veda hymns, the jagatī metre, the fifteen stomas,[540] the vairūpa-sāman and the atirātra sacrifice. From the mouth towards the north, he created the twenty-one Atharva Veda texts, the āptoryāma sacrifice, the anuṣṭubh metre and the vairāja mantra.

“The illustrious lord created lightning, thunder, clouds, red rainbows and birds at the beginning of the kalpa. Inferior and superior creatures were created from his body. After having first created the four categories—gods, asuras, ancestors and subjects—[541] he created mobile and immobile objects: yakṣas, piśācas, gandharvas, large numbers of apsarās, humans, kinnaras, rākṣasas, birds, animals, deer, serpents, those that decay and those that do not, those that are mobile and those that are not.

“Depending on the karma that they had performed in the earlier cycle of creation, they are thus born again and again. Whatever appealed to them and was thought of is thus reaped in this creation—violence, nonviolence, mildness, cruelty, preference for dharma and preference for adharma. The lord, the creator, himself created this addiction to the senses in the diverse bodies of beings.

“With the sounds of the Vedas as the beginning, he created gods and many other names and forms of beings in this visible universe. He gave names to the ṛṣis and the gods who were created at the end of the night.[542] In different seasons, many different kinds of signs are seen. Likewise, different kinds of signs are seen at the beginning of a yuga. In this way, when night is over, from one kalpa to another kalpa, Brahmā, whose origin is not manifest, engages in creation.”
